The Doorstep Mile Book

Four and a half years ago I finished writing a book called Live Adventurously Every Day.

But it wasn’t quite right, so I shoved in my desk drawer.

Since then I’ve been giving talks to audiences all around the world about accomplishing big projects by starting small.

Grand adventures grow from microadventures.

After years of listening to what stops people from living as adventurously as they wish to do, thinking about my ideas and distilling them down, I was ready to tackle the book again.

The result, at last, is this: The Doorstep Mile.

Whoever you are and whatever you dream of doing, the approach is the same: Dream Big, but Start Small.

The Doorstep Mile.

It’s available now, worldwide:
